🔎 Directory Scan Defense

IP 2.56.248.213 is enumerating directories. Configure fail2ban apache-404 jail after 10+ 404 errors. Disable directory listings. Normalize all 404 responses.

🌊 Flood / DDoS Mitigation

Implement limit_req_zone in nginx. Deploy CDN with DDoS protection. Configure SYN cookies and connection tracking to throttle 2.56.248.213.

🤖 Bot Detection

Address UA spoofing from 2.56.248.213: maintain blocklist of known malicious UA strings, require consistent UA across sessions, implement TLS fingerprinting.

💡 DDoS Mitigation Approaches

Distributed denial of service attacks overwhelm infrastructure with traffic volume. Effective mitigation combines always-on traffic scrubbing, anycast network distribution, rate limiting, and the ability to quickly scale absorption capacity during attacks.

💡 Zero Trust Architecture Principles

Zero trust eliminates implicit trust based on network location. Every access request is verified regardless of source, minimizing the impact of compromised credentials or network breaches. Implementation requires strong identity verification and continuous authorization.
